Regional New South Wales Released From Lockdown

The week-long lockdown for three regional New South Wales (NSW) towns are being lifted, releasing 60,000 people from the stay-at-home restrictions. The order imposed on Orange City Council, Blayney Shire Council and Cabonne Shire Council areas will be lifted, as scheduled, at 12.01 a.m. on Wednesday, NSW Health said. Sydney Cases of COVID-19 Rise Again

New South Wales (NSW) has reported 124 new locally acquired cases of COVID-19, the highest daily number since the outbreak began in Sydney in mid-June. A Fifth Person Has Died From Sydney COVID-19 Outbreak as NSW Calls for Children to Get COVID-19 Vaccine

A southwest Sydney woman in her 50s has died after contracting COVID-19, becoming the fifth person in NSW to die amid the current outbreak.
